在GWT-Ext 体验之旅,第 1 部分: GWT-Ext 入门中
http://www.ibm.com/developerworks/cn/java/j-lo-gwtext1/
作者在进行配置.gwt.xml文件时,不知道是出于方便,还是其它的原因,将本应写到.html中的配置信息一并写在了gwt的配置文件里(带红框的部分)
[img]http://dl.iteye.com/upload/picture/pic/67524/9de7f7fe-a149-37f0-a7c4-26c1f1802413.jpg[/img]
这样作的后果即是,在进行操作时,会发生引用CSS时,显示效果混乱的情况,我们先看正常引用的情况,使用的例子代码是gwt-ext官方网站中的Basic Border Layout(http://www.gwt-ext.com/demo/#borderLayout )
[img]http://dl.iteye.com/upload/picture/pic/67526/4b857f4e-4e39-33aa-846d-638835213fd9.jpg[/img]
当再次刷新页面后(一般三次中会有一次出现不能正确引用到CSS的情况)发现CSS的引用出现了混乱,中间部分和下面的部分消失了。
[img]http://dl.iteye.com/upload/picture/pic/67522/340c91d6-6a1a-3514-be23-5e51c4dd26df.jpg[/img]
那么如何修改呢?
只需将gwt配置中带红框的内容删除后,到.html文件中进行相应修改即可
如下所示:带红框的部分是新增加的
[img]http://dl.iteye.com/upload/picture/pic/67520/f5b0f0c0-660d-3e66-8f39-5b066f3c7840.jpg[/img]
当然,这里添加了配置文件后,在public文件夹中,也需有相对应的js文件,否则在运行时会报错。
[img]http://dl.iteye.com/upload/picture/pic/67518/2e99b375-8830-3fea-bd7a-27b7bea33663.jpg[/img]
谨以此文,纪念不幸被带到沟里去的朋友们(包括我),阿门。
http://www.ibm.com/developerworks/cn/java/j-lo-gwtext1/
作者在进行配置.gwt.xml文件时,不知道是出于方便,还是其它的原因,将本应写到.html中的配置信息一并写在了gwt的配置文件里(带红框的部分)
[img]http://dl.iteye.com/upload/picture/pic/67524/9de7f7fe-a149-37f0-a7c4-26c1f1802413.jpg[/img]
这样作的后果即是,在进行操作时,会发生引用CSS时,显示效果混乱的情况,我们先看正常引用的情况,使用的例子代码是gwt-ext官方网站中的Basic Border Layout(http://www.gwt-ext.com/demo/#borderLayout )
[img]http://dl.iteye.com/upload/picture/pic/67526/4b857f4e-4e39-33aa-846d-638835213fd9.jpg[/img]
当再次刷新页面后(一般三次中会有一次出现不能正确引用到CSS的情况)发现CSS的引用出现了混乱,中间部分和下面的部分消失了。
[img]http://dl.iteye.com/upload/picture/pic/67522/340c91d6-6a1a-3514-be23-5e51c4dd26df.jpg[/img]
那么如何修改呢?
只需将gwt配置中带红框的内容删除后,到.html文件中进行相应修改即可
如下所示:带红框的部分是新增加的
[img]http://dl.iteye.com/upload/picture/pic/67520/f5b0f0c0-660d-3e66-8f39-5b066f3c7840.jpg[/img]
当然,这里添加了配置文件后,在public文件夹中,也需有相对应的js文件,否则在运行时会报错。
[img]http://dl.iteye.com/upload/picture/pic/67518/2e99b375-8830-3fea-bd7a-27b7bea33663.jpg[/img]
谨以此文,纪念不幸被带到沟里去的朋友们(包括我),阿门。